大鼠下丘脑室旁核中的脑池下结构

Subsurface cisterns in paraventricular nuclei of the hypothalamus of the rat.

作者信息

Hervás J P, Lafarga M

出版信息

Cell Tissue Res. 1979 Jun 27;199(2):271-9. doi: 10.1007/BF00236138.

DOI:10.1007/BF00236138
PMID:476800
Abstract

Structures identified as subsurface cisterns (SSC's) were found in neurons of the paraventricular nuclei of the rat hypothalamus. They appeared as cytoplasmic organelles consisting most often of stacks of parallel cisterns apposed to the neuronal plasmalemma. These SSC's were located in the interneurons of the parvocellular system, but not in neurosecretory cells and glial cells. SSC's were seen at zones of cytoplasm apposed to neuronal or glial cell processes, showing in some instances specific relationships with synaptic areas. The morphological features of these SSC's are described, and their possible functional significance is briefly discussed.

摘要

在大鼠下丘脑室旁核的神经元中发现了被鉴定为亚表面池(SSC)的结构。它们表现为细胞质细胞器,最常见的是由与神经元质膜并置的平行池堆叠组成。这些SSC位于小细胞系统的中间神经元中,但不在神经分泌细胞和神经胶质细胞中。在与神经元或神经胶质细胞突起并置的细胞质区域可见SSC,在某些情况下显示出与突触区域的特定关系。描述了这些SSC的形态特征,并简要讨论了它们可能的功能意义。
